Transaction ecf1e10a081743a921c1ca858fba709740098b661ff1190ac4c72db88bd85f15
1 Input
1 Output
-
ecf1e10a081743a921c1ca858fba709740098b661ff1190ac4c72db88bd85f15:0
- value
- 4675431
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01fd918ef673c49920adc953939dcb68d491eb99 OP_EQUAL
- address
- 31sYMzNN1HFJaMdDnAq8m1itGM5eZGD4v4